Dog-friendly

Small park with picnic tables, trails, a disc golf course, and a little library.

Hours

Monday 5 am–11 pm
Tuesday 5 am–11 pm
Wednesday 5 am–11 pm
Thursday 5 am–11 pm
Friday 5 am–11 pm
Saturday 5 am–11 pm
Sunday 5 am–11 pm

Posted hours for the park or trailhead. Gates and parking lots often close earlier than the trail itself, and seasonal hours change — worth a check before a pre-dawn or after-dark run.

Where to find Dinglewood Park

1660 13th St, Columbus, GA 31901
